Anterograde transport of brain-derived neurotrophic factor and its role in the brain.
Nature - 23 Oct 1997
Altar C A, Cai N, Bliven T, Juhasz M, Conner J M, Acheson A L, Lindsay R M, Wiegand S J
Abstract excerpt
The role of neurotrophins as target-derived proteins that promote neuron survival following their retrograde transport from the terminals to the cell bodies of neurons has been firmly established in the developing peripheral nervous system.
